Summary
A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, has been found in Unibox U-50, Enterprise Series and Campus Series 2.4. This affects an unknown part of the file /tools/ping. The manipulation leads to os command injection. This vulnerability is documented as CVE-2020-21883. There is not any exploit available.
Details
A vulnerability was found in Unibox U-50, Enterprise Series and Campus Series 2.4. It has been rated as critical. This issue affects an unknown functionality of the file /tools/ping.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a os command injection v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-78. The product constructs all or part of an OS command using externally-influenced input from an upstream component, but it does not neutralize or incorrectly neutralizes special elements that could modify the intended OS command when it is sent to a downstream component.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ability.
The weakness was released 04/09/2021. It is possible to read the advisory at s3curityb3ast.github.io. The identification of this vulnerability is CVE-2020-21883. Technical details of the vulnerability are known, but there is no available exploit. The attack technique deployed by this issue is T1202 according to MITRE ATT&CK.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
